A written will is valid if executed in compliance with:
- (1) The laws of this state;
- (2) The laws, as of the time of execution, of the place where the will is executed; or
- (3) The laws of the place where, at the time of execution or the time of the testator's death, the testator is domiciled, has a place of abode or is a national.
(L. 1980 S.B. 637)
Effective 1-01-81
